The Rise Of LoRaWAN IoT Technology: Revolutionizing The Internet Of Things

In our fast-paced digital world, the Internet of Things (IoT) has become an essential part of daily life From smart homes and wearables to industrial automation and agriculture, IoT devices are revolutionizing the way we live and work However, the success of IoT applications heavily relies on secure, scalable, and efficient connectivity solutions This is where LoRaWAN IoT technology comes into play.

LoRaWAN, which stands for Long Range Wide Area Network, is a low-power wireless communication protocol that enables long-range communication between IoT devices and gateways Compared to traditional cellular networks, LoRaWAN offers several distinct advantages, including longer battery life, lower cost, and better coverage in hard-to-reach areas These features make LoRaWAN an ideal choice for a wide range of IoT applications, from smart city deployments to asset tracking and environmental monitoring.

One of the key benefits of LoRaWAN technology is its long-range capabilities LoRaWAN devices can communicate over distances of several kilometers in rural areas and up to several hundred meters in urban environments This extended range is made possible by leveraging the unlicensed radio spectrum, allowing for reliable communication over long distances without the need for costly infrastructure investments As a result, LoRaWAN IoT deployments can easily scale to cover large geographic areas, making it a popular choice for smart city projects and industrial applications.

Another advantage of LoRaWAN technology is its low power consumption IoT devices powered by LoRaWAN can operate on a single battery for years, eliminating the need for frequent battery replacements and reducing maintenance costs This long battery life is achieved through optimized power management techniques and the use of ultra-low-power components, making LoRaWAN an energy-efficient solution for a wide range of IoT applications.

Furthermore, LoRaWAN offers excellent network scalability, allowing for the deployment of thousands of devices within a single network LoRaWAN networks are built on a star-of-stars topology, where multiple IoT devices communicate with a central gateway lorawan iot. This architecture enables seamless integration of new devices and ensures reliable communication even in dense urban environments with high device densities As a result, LoRaWAN networks can easily accommodate the growing number of IoT devices and applications, making it a future-proof solution for the rapidly expanding IoT market.

Security is another critical aspect of IoT deployments, and LoRaWAN technology provides robust security features to protect data transmissions and ensure the integrity of IoT devices LoRaWAN networks utilize end-to-end encryption and device authentication mechanisms to secure communication between devices and gateways Additionally, LoRaWAN supports over-the-air updates, allowing for timely patches and security enhancements to be rolled out across the network These security features make LoRaWAN a secure and reliable choice for mission-critical IoT applications, such as smart metering and healthcare monitoring.

The flexibility of LoRaWAN technology also makes it suitable for a wide range of IoT use cases, from smart agriculture and environmental monitoring to asset tracking and smart buildings LoRaWAN networks can be easily deployed in remote locations without the need for complex infrastructure, making it an ideal solution for monitoring soil moisture levels in agriculture or tracking livestock in rural areas In urban environments, LoRaWAN can be used to optimize energy consumption in buildings, monitor air quality, or manage parking spaces efficiently The versatility of LoRaWAN technology ensures that it can address diverse IoT requirements across various industries, making it a popular choice for IoT developers and integrators.
